What are HR trainees?

HR trainees are entry-level professionals who are undergoing training to learn the fundamental aspects of human resources (HR) within an organization. They assist with tasks such as recruitment, onboarding, payroll, employee engagement, and maintaining personnel records, while working under supervision. The goal of an HR trainee is to gain hands-on experience and develop the skills required to advance to more specialized or senior HR roles.

What is the difference between Hr Trainee vs HR Executive?

AspectHr TraineeHR Executive
QualificationsTypically a recent graduate or diploma holder in HR or related fieldsUsually requires some experience in HR, often a bachelor's degree in HR or related discipline
Work EnvironmentEntry-level, training-focused, supervised by senior HR staffMore autonomous, involved in daily HR operations and decision-making
ResponsibilitiesLearning HR processes, assisting with administrative tasksHandling recruitment, employee relations, and HR policies
Industry UsageCommon in organizations hiring entry-level HR staffStandard role for experienced HR personnel in various industries

The main difference between an Hr Trainee and an HR Executive lies in experience and responsibilities. An Hr Trainee is an entry-level position focused on learning and assisting, while an HR Executive handles more complex HR functions independently. The transition from trainee to executive typically requires gaining experience and developing HR skills.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an HR Trainee, and why are they important?

To thrive as an HR Trainee, you need a basic understanding of human resources principles, strong organizational skills, and a relevant degree such as in HR, business, or psychology. Familiarity with HRIS (Human Resource Information Systems), Microsoft Office Suite, and sometimes basic payroll or recruitment software is often required. Excellent interpersonal skills, attention to detail, and a willingness to learn help you stand out in this entry-level role. These skills and qualities are crucial for supporting HR functions, ensuring accurate data management, and building effective workplace relationships.

What types of projects and responsibilities can an HR Trainee expect during their first year on the job?

As an HR Trainee, you can expect to be involved in a variety of tasks such as assisting with recruitment processes, onboarding new employees, maintaining personnel records, and supporting payroll or benefits administration. You may also participate in organizing training sessions and employee engagement activities. Most HR teams encourage trainees to rotate through different HR functions, giving you broad exposure and helping you build a strong foundation for future advancement within the department.
